Parker Institute for Cancer Immunotherapy added Dana-Farber Cancer Institute and Gladstone Institutes to its immuno-oncology research partnership network.
Both institutions will establish new cancer immunology research centers funded by grants from Parker Institute for Cancer Immunotherapy (PICI) as part of their membership.
The goal of the network and its funding is to encourage “bold, high-risk scientific research” with the aim of bringing together academic research and biotech companies for the development of new cancer therapies, according to a PICI-issued press release.
